Working in Sri Lanka

The work situation in Sri Lanka is not as promising as it is in many other countries where expats move to. As a foreigner, it is generally relatively difficult to find a paid job, whereas there are countless offers for volunteering and involvement in aid projects.

However, expats who would like to work in Sri Lanka should ensure that they have a job secured before they arrive, and in the best case, an employer that takes over all official matters.

It is best, however, if someone is already financially secure or earns money with an activity that can take place independently. If this is the case, people can live a very comfortable life in Sri Lanka.

Climate

The general climate in Sri Lanka can be described as a tropical monsoon climate, where between mid-May and late September, the rainy southwest monsoon predominates on the west and southwest coast. The east, as well as the northeast, remain rather dry during this period. But, from October to April, the northeast monsoon becomes active, which causes precipitation.

The humidity in Sri Lanka is generally high, but during the transitional periods between the monsoons, it is always humid, with regular rainfall.

The temperatures in Sri Lanka vary only slightly and are relatively high throughout the year, with the northeast being slightly warmer than the rather humid southwest. From March to June, temperatures reach their highest level, with the coolest period in Sri Lanka from November to January.

Health & Education

The healthcare system in Sri Lanka is relatively well developed but it is not comparable to Western standards. This is why most of the expats who choose to move to Sri Lanka turn to private health insurance companies, which provide better medical treatment.

Even though the healthcare system in Sri Lanka is considered exemplary, private medical institutions in the country still offer higher-quality treatments and so it is advisable to take out such insurance.

The education system in Sri Lanka is in relatively good condition, but most expats with children decide to send them to private schools or universities. Expats who are interested in studying in Sri Lanka should also look towards private universities, as they tend to offer a better quality of education.

Cost of Living

The low cost of living in Sri Lanka is certainly a very important aspect for many expats who decide to move to Sri Lanka. It is far cheaper to live comfortably in Sri Lanka than it is in most of Europe, which means you can do much more on far less money.

This is noticeable in most goods, which means you can live your everyday life on significantly less money. This is a very pleasant feeling for many emigrants and is a major reason for them choosing to move to Sri Lanka.

Language

Those who really want to immerse themselves in the Sri Lankan culture and integrate into the society of the country should definitely master Sinhalese and Tamil to a moderate level. But if you can’t, the English language is spoken by a large portion Sri Lanka.

The majority of people in Sri Lanka speak Sinhalese, with Tamil being used by a considerable number of people in Sri Lanka. So it makes perfect sense to learn both languages in order to communicate with the entire population of the country and to get to know them better.
